Vrede en Lust Syrah 2007

Vrede en Lust Syrah 2007


Awards, Reviews and other Notes

Located in the center of the Cape Winelands, on the eastern slopes of the Simonsberg mountain, between the Rupert de Rothschild and Plaisir de Merle estates, Vrede en Lust is classified under the Wine of Origin Ward Simonsberg-Paarl, as part of the Paarl Wine Region. Established in 1688 by Jacques de Savoye of Huguenot origin, Vrede en Lust is now under the ownership of the Buys family, who bought the property in 1996, becoming its 17th owner. A family owned and run wine business, the Buys upon purchasing the farm, began the restoration of a number of historical buildings and replanting the vineyards to noble grape cultivars. Vrede en Lust which translates to ‘Peace and Eagerness’ is now considered a modern wine farm built on a 320 year old foundation. With the upgrades to the property Vrede en Lust is now recognized as one of the Cape’s best overall tourist destinations.

You will note that the name used for the cultivar/varietal is Syrah and not Shiraz. The reasoning was to differentiate away from the more boisterous New World style, towards an Old World, more elegant style, reflective in the balance between spice and fruit that the estate strives for. Made in a Rhone style the nose has some interesting spice notes, a bit of white pepper as well as a whiff of violets and some earthy, stalkiness to the dark plum fruit aromatically. Medium fuller bodied this has riper, powdery tannins that play nicely off of the dark cherry and dark plum fruit. This has a core of sweet dark stone fruit touched up with some savory notes that gives it charm. Drinking beautifully as we speak this should give a lot of pleasure over the next couple of years.
